Anyone with a debug board can make a simple cable to connect it to the headset
port:
Debug board J10 <-> 2.5mm 3-pole jack plug
1 (TXD) <-> Tip (RX_IRDA)
2 (RXD) <-> Ring (TX_IRDA)
9 (GND) <-> Sleeve (Gnd)
modprobe ftdi_sio vendor=0x1457 product=0x5118
The port will appear as /dev/ttyUSB1 if you don't have any other USB serial
devices.
